Windows 11 Digital License Activator Download Fix Free Jun 2026

The search for a "Windows 11 digital license activator download free" is highly popular among users looking to avoid paying for an official Microsoft operating system license. While the temptation to download a free tool to unlock all features of Windows 11 is strong, these activators carry massive security risks, legal issues, and technical downsides.

While a free Windows 11 digital license activator download may seem appealing, the risks associated with using such tools far outweigh any potential benefits. By understanding the legitimate options available and taking a cautious approach, you can ensure a smooth and secure activation process.

When people search for a "windows 11 digital license activator download free," they are generally looking for software that can grant them a permanent digital license without paying Microsoft. One of the most well-known categories of such tools is Microsoft Activation Scripts (MAS). MAS is an open-source collection of scripts designed to bypass Microsoft's activation using various methods like HWID (Hardware ID) and KMS38. However, these tools operate in a legal and security gray area, as they are explicitly designed to circumvent Microsoft's official licensing system. In 2025, Microsoft took a major step to block the MAS KMS38 activation method, highlighting that these are not permanent solutions. windows 11 digital license activator download free

This public link is valid for 7 days and shares a thread, including any personal information you added. This link or copies made by others cannot be deleted. If you share with third parties, their policies apply. Can’t copy the link right now. Try again later.

. This can often reactivate Windows automatically after a reinstall. Education or Student Licenses: The search for a "Windows 11 digital license

Do you currently have an installed?

Some tools mimic a "Key Management Service" server, tricking Windows into thinking it belongs to a large corporate network that handles its own licensing. By understanding the legitimate options available and taking

When you install Windows 11 on a device, the operating system checks for a valid digital license. If a license is present, you'll have access to all the features and updates. If not, you'll be prompted to activate Windows 11 using a product key or by purchasing a digital license online.

The Truth About "Windows 11 Digital License Activator Download Free"

Activators function by altering core Windows system files. These unauthorized modifications can destabilize the operating system. Users frequently experience blue screen errors (BSODs), sudden system crashes, broken Windows updates, and compatibility issues with legitimate software. 3. Loss of Future Security Updates